8.4Point Response Time

The control panel scans both on-board and off-board point sensor loops every 300 ms. The Debounce program item in the Point Assignment section of the software determines point response time by setting the number of times the control panel scans a point before generating an alarm.

The debounce count can range from 2 to 15; therefore, point response time ranges from 600 ms to 4.5 sec. The Bosch Security Systems default for debounce count is 2.

Increasing debounce might cause missed alarms. If you increase the debounce count, detection devices can enter alarm and reset without exceeding the point response time.

Use a debounce count of 2 for all points except for Interior Follower points. Program Interior Follower points as 3. Program door points connected to a D9210B Access Control Interface Module with a debounce of 4.

8.5Wiring Information for Installations Using the Ademco AB-12 Bell/Housing

1.Disconnect the wire jumper from Terminal 4 to the inner housing of the Bell Box to prevent a ground fault condition.

2.Connect wiring between the control and Bell Box (Figure 11 on page 33).

To use the AB-12 Bell/Housing, place the S3

switch in the disabled (open) position. The EOL used in the AB-12 Bell/Housing must be a 220 kΩ, 0.5 W resistor.

3.Program Point 8 as 24-hour, alarm on, open, and short. (PT TYPE 0, PT RESPONSE 0).
